Smallest Diamond ATR Probe with Fiber Optics for Reaction Monitoring



METTLER TOLEDO AutoChem, the world leader in in-situ reaction analysis, announces the availability of a new fiber optic coupled DiComp(TM) diamond ATR insertion probe measuring 6.3 mm in diameter. Designed for exclusive use with AutoChem's line of ReactIR(TM) Reaction Analysis Systems, the smaller DiComp probe offers the same exceptional functionalities as the standard size DiComp probes, which are the industry standard for reaction monitoring via FTIR spectroscopy.

When coupled to the ReactIR system via AutoChem's newly introduced FiberConduit, this DiComp probe provides an unparalleled capability for monitoring smaller scale reactions taking place in less accessible reactors which may be located in tighter spaces. It is highly resistant to attack by corrosive or abrasive chemicals and enables direct measurement of reactants, intermediates, by-products and products formed or consumed during a chemical reaction.
